Harnessing Newton's third-law paradigm to treat autoimmune diseases and chronic inflammations.
Inflammation Research ( IF 4.8 ) Pub Date : 2020-06-26 , DOI: 10.1007/s00011-020-01374-6

Purpose

It paradoxically seems counter-intuitive to consider treatments that activate the immune systems as a method to treat autoimmune diseases and chronic inflammations when these inflammatory conditions are themselves manifested by dysregulated activations of the immune responses. However, according to Newton’s Third-Law of fundamental physics which formally states “For every action, there is an equal and opposite reaction”, it can be reasonably argued that “For every activated pro-inflammatory response, there is an opposite and intrinsic anti-inflammatory response to follow.” Therefore, harnessing these intrinsic self-regulated negative-feedbacks of anti-inflammatory and tolerogenic responses by activating the immune systems represents a novel therapeutic paradigm.

Methods

This review endeavoured to examine and discuss the current clinical and experimental evidences and therapeutic potentials of activating the innate and adaptive immune systems via their classical cell receptors, namely Toll-like receptors (TLRs), T-cell receptors (TCRs), and B cell receptors (BCRs), to modulate and suppress pathogenic inflammations.

Results

The evidence presented in this review illustrated the therapeutic potentials and the caveats of recent approaches and advances in harnessing this unorthodox therapeutic paradigm in the treatments of autoimmune diseases, allergic and chronic inflammations. It highlighted the promising potentials of targeting BCR-activated tolergenic responses as a new approach in this new therapeutic paradigm.

利用牛顿第三定律范式治疗自身免疫性疾病和慢性炎症。

目的

当这些炎症状况本身表现为免疫反应的激活失调时,将激活免疫系统的治疗视为治疗自身免疫性疾病和慢性炎症的方法似乎违反直觉。然而,根据牛顿基础物理学第三定律“对于每一个动作,都有一个相等和相反的反应”,可以合理地认为,“对于每一个激活的促炎反应,都有一个相反的内在抗-随后的炎症反应。” 因此,通过激活免疫系统来利用这些内在的自我调节的抗炎和耐受性反应的负反馈代表了一种新的治疗范式。

方法

本综述试图检查和讨论通过其经典细胞受体,即 Toll 样受体 (TLRs)、T 细胞受体 (TCRs) 和 B 细胞激活先天性和适应性免疫系统的当前临床和实验证据和治疗潜力受体(BCR),以调节和抑制致病性炎症。

结果

本综述中提供的证据说明了利用这种非正统治疗范式治疗自身免疫性疾病、过敏性和慢性炎症的近期方法和进展的治疗潜力和注意事项。它强调了靶向 BCR 激活的耐受性反应作为这种新治疗范式中的新方法的巨大潜力。
